katago hangs and causes windows BSOD
Description
I am using katago-v1.15.3-trt10.2.0-cuda12.5-windows-x64 and weights file kata1-b28c512nbt-s8209287936-d4596492266.bin.gz.
While it is analyzing an sgf file (normal game file nothing special), it hangs and Windows does not response any inputs. After about 2 minutes, windows just pops a blue screen, saying it is going to reboot (which I guess is caused by high temperature of GPU, since the fans is noisy and laptop is very hot).
BTW, the weights file kata1-b28c512nbt-s8032072448-d4548958859.bin.gz has been OK by now.
Does this mean that the issue is in the weights? How can I debug such issue?
Hardware and driver info
GPU 0: Quadro T2000 with Max-Q Design Driver Version: 555.85 CUDA Version: 12.5
Software info
katago-v1.15.3-trt10.2.0-cuda12.5-windows-x64.zip TensorRT-10.2.0.19.Windows.win10.cuda-12.5.zip cuda_12.5.0_555.85_windows.exe

Update 2
After rolling back the nvidia driver and using the katago without tensorrt / cuda support, BSOD problem goes away.
Seems the culprit is the driver!
